Sean Payton in Denver: an ideal scenario for Russell Wilson

Quarterback Russell Wilson specifically wants the Denver Broncos to make Sean Payton their next head coach.

However, the Colorado formation isn’t the only formation that has shown interest in the ex-Saints of New Orleans pilot. According to information from the ESPN network, the Carolina Panthers, Arizona Cardinals and Houston Texans have received permission from the Saints to negotiate with the 59-year-old.

Wilson’s first season with the Broncos didn’t go quite as planned. He led his team to a poor 5-12 record, amassed no fewer than 55 quarterback sacks in 15 games, and collected just 16 touchdowns and 3,524 yards in the air.

The FOX Sports Network reported that Wilson contacted Payton to convince him to move to Denver. The 34-year-old center is aware of facets of his game that he needs to improve and believes Payton is the right man to help him get back to his old form.

The latter resigned in January 2022 after his 15th campaign at the helm of the Saints. He went 152-89 and led Louisiana to a Super Bowl title in 2009.

Payton has also held various positions behind the bench for the Dallas Cowboys, New York Giants and Philadelphia Eagles.

The Broncos fired Nathaniel Hackett on December 26, just 15 games after he took over the team.
